Why did Acrobat look like this?

Could someone tell me why my Acrobat looked like this?
The tool icons appear to be in low resolution.
The files are completely unreadable in the visualization.
Thus it is impracticable to work.

We are sorry for the trouble. As described, The tool icons appear to be in low resolution and the files are completely unreadable in the visualization.

 

Is this a behavior with a particular PDF file or with all the PDFs? Please try to open a different PDF file and check. if its a file specific issue please share the file with us for testing.

 

What is the version of the Adobe Acrobat/Reader DC you are using? To check the version go to Help > About Adobe Acrobat/Reader DC and make sure you have the latest version installed from the help menu > check for updates.

 

Are you on a Mac or Windows machine and what is the version of OS? Pleae try to adjust the screen resolution of your computer system and see if that makes any difference. Also please try to repair the installation (For Windows Only) Go to Help > Repair Installation.

 

If it still doesn't work please try to reset the preferences to default as described here https://community.adobe.com/t5/acrobat/how-to-reset-acrobat-preference-settings-to-default/td-p/4792... and see if that helps.

 

Also please check for any missing/pending updates for video driver of your computer and try updating them.
